Slow Cooker Pineapple Beef (Printable Version)

Succulent beef loin slow-cooked with sweet pineapple, savory soy sauce, and aromatic spices for a Hawaiian-inspired meal.

# Ingredients:

01 - 2 lbs beef loin
02 - 1 cup pineapple chunks (fresh or canned)
03 - ½ cup pineapple juice
04 - ¼ cup soy sauce
05 - 2 tbsp brown sugar
06 - 1 tsp garlic powder
07 - 1 tsp ground ginger
08 - ½ tsp black pepper
09 - 1 medium onion, sliced
10 - 1 red bell pepper, sliced

# Steps:

01 - In a small bowl, mix together the pineapple juice, soy sauce, brown sugar, garlic powder, ground ginger, and black pepper.
02 - Place the beef loin in the slow cooker and top with pineapple chunks, sliced onion, and bell pepper.
03 - Pour the pineapple juice mixture over the beef and vegetables.
04 - Cover the slow cooker and cook on low for 6-8 hours, or until the beef is tender.
05 - Once cooked, remove the beef from the slow cooker and let it rest for a few minutes before slicing.
06 - Serve the beef slices with the pineapple and vegetables, spooning some of the cooking juices over the top.
